Manila entered their tilt with Osceola on Thursday with nine consecutive wins but they'll enter their next game with ten. They blew past the Osceola Seminoles 68-22. Given the Lions' advantage in MaxPreps' Arkansas basketball rankings (they are ranked 48th, while the Seminoles are ranked 228th), the result wasn't entirely unexpected.
Manila pushed their record up to 21-5 with the win, which was their fifth straight at home. Those victories came thanks in part to their defensive effort, having only surrendered 26.4 points over those games. As for Osceola, they have traveled a rocky road recently having lost seven of their last eight matchups, which put a noticeable dent in their 3-14 record this season.
Looking ahead, a feisty cat fight will be fought when the Lions challenge the Cougars at 7:00 p.m. on Tuesday. Manila knows how to get points on the board -- the team has finished with 55 points or more in their past ten contests -- so hopefully Rector likes a good challenge.
